  • Patent number: 9642110
    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a method for determining a real-time position of a mobile device using a global positioning system (GPS) and wireless local area network (WLAN) hybrid positioning mode. The method includes determining, by a mobile device, the mobile device's environment area based on GPS satellite signals; determining an absolute position of the mobile device based on the GPS satellite signals while the mobile device is moving from an outdoor area to an indoor area; estimating a reference position of the mobile device based on the determined absolute position and WLAN access point signals while moving to a shadow area; and while moving to an indoor area, determining an estimated position of the mobile device based on calculated regressive coefficients and the WLAN access point signals, and updating the estimated position of the mobile device based on motion information and indoor floor map information.

  • Patent number: 9521645
    Abstract: Systems, methods, and other embodiments associated with determining a position of a device are described. According to one embodiment, a method for determining a position of a device is disclosed. The method includes detecting access points and classifying one or more of the access points as being either fixed or mobile. An access point classified as being mobile indicates that the access point is mobile. An access point classified as being fixed indicates that the access point is located at a fixed position. The method also includes determining a position of the device based, at least in part, on one or more channel powers of signals respectively received from one or more access points classified as being fixed. In this manner, the position of the device is not determined based on channel powers of signals received from access points classified as being mobile.

  • Patent number: 9323314
    Abstract: A mobile communications device and a method for reducing energy usage in a mobile communications device are provided. An example mobile communications device includes an application processor. The application processor includes a first central processing unit (CPU), where the first CPU consumes a relatively high amount of power when operating in an active mode. The mobile communications device includes a microcontroller coupled to the application processor. The microcontroller includes a sensor subsystem configured to process, using a second CPU, first data received from one or more sensors. The second CPU consumes a relatively low amount of power when operating in an active mode. The microcontroller includes a location subsystem configured to receive satellite signals and process, using the second CPU, second data that is based on the received satellite signals. The first CPU operates in a sleep mode during the processing of the first and second data.

  • Publication number: 20150380339
    Abstract: A semiconductor device has a semiconductor wafer and a conductive via formed through the semiconductor wafer. A portion of the semiconductor wafer is removed such that a portion of the conductive via extends above the semiconductor wafer. A first insulating layer is formed over the conductive via and semiconductor wafer. A second insulating layer is formed over the first insulating layer. The first insulating layer includes an inorganic material and the second insulating layer includes an organic material. A portion of the first and second insulating layers is removed simultaneously from over the conductive via by chemical mechanical polishing (CMP). Alternatively, a first insulating layer including an organic material is formed over the conductive via and semiconductor wafer. A portion of the first insulating layer is removed by CMP. A conductive layer is formed over the conductive via and first insulating layer. The conductive layer is substantially planar.

  • Publication number: 20150179544
    Abstract: A semiconductor device has a substrate including a plurality of conductive vias formed vertically and partially through the substrate. An encapsulant is deposited over a first surface of the substrate and around a peripheral region of the substrate. A portion of the encapsulant around the peripheral region is removed by a cutting or laser operation to form a notch extending laterally through the encapsulant to a second surface of the substrate opposite the first surface of the substrate. A first portion of the substrate outside the notch is removed by chemical mechanical polishing to expose the conductive vias. A second portion of the substrate is removed by backgrinding prior to or after forming the notch. The encapsulant is coplanar with the substrate after revealing the conductive vias. The absence of an encapsulant/base material interface and coplanarity of the molded substrate results in less over-etching or under-etching and fewer defects.
